I hacked a large company (70k+ employees) through social engineering. Legally of course.
• I set up the infrastructure
• Scraped names & emails with LinkedIn
• Sent 200 phishing emails.
I had access to their AWS console within 2 minutes.
And much more:
1/ I used Evilnginx2 to bypass MFA (Okta & Duo)
From Okta, I could access Outlook, Sharepoint, Github, & many more services on behalf of the 50+ employees that fell for the phish.
I was blown away by how easy it was to pull off this "hack" that could've impacted 60M+ people.
2/ Phishing attacks are on the rise and are becoming more sophisticated.
Last year we saw Uber, Dropbox, Twilio, Axie Infinity ($625M theft), and more compromised through phishing.
